Practical Details
Frequency
Runs approximately every 15–25 minutes depending on time of day.
Fare Estimates
Standard Karwa fares apply. Cash is not accepted: you must use a Karwa Smart Card or the Karwa Journey Planner App to tap on/off.
Connections
Easy interchange to Doha Metro at Msheireb (Red/Green/Gold lines). Several stops link to local feeder buses and taxi stands for last‑mile travel.
Etiquette & Comfort
Front seats are generally reserved for women and children. Buses are turquoise and operated by Mowasalat/Karwa. Pro tip: the AC runs strong — bring a light jacket for comfort.
